As a matter of routine, we would like to provide you with an overview of current and upcoming events within our rail operations. This includes information from the area of the network operator as well as information from the environment of the connected seaport terminals.
- Loading delays of more than 6 hours at HHLA Terminal Burchardkai
- Unmanned signal box in Sinn, from 11:00 p.m. on September 25, 2025, to 6:00 a.m. on September 26, 2025; trains were diverted.
- Signal failure lasting several hours between Stadtallendorf and Treysa, resulting in longer journey times
- Hamburg-Maschen since September 25, 2025, 9:30 a.m. Switch malfunction due to track position error, section of track only passable at 20 km/h. Will continue until at least noon on September 29.
- Track position error between Eichenberg and Friedland yesterday and last night, section of track only passable at 50 km/h.
- Nighttime construction work between Bremen and Bremerhaven.
- There were also various smaller construction sites between Hanover and Hamburg.
- Signal box fire on the Magdeburg line near Gerwisch.
- These disruptions not only mean that our trains are running slowly, but also that other trains are backed up in front of the disruption sites. In addition, the alternative routes are overloaded.
- The delays and detours also mean a significant increase in the number of train drivers required. Like truck drivers, they also have limited “driving times.”
- From tonight until Monday morning, i.e., September 26 to September 29, access to the DUSS Ulm-Beimerstetten terminal will be completely closed.
Due to the circumstances, delays continue to occur at the seaport and inland terminals. These delays have a significant impact on the stability and punctuality of our network. - The following closures are included in our public holiday schedule for German Unity Day: Replacement construction of the Finkenwerder Bridge October 3, 2025 – October 6, 2025, as well as construction work between Bremen and Bremerhaven from October 2, 2025, 7:00 a.m. to October 6, 2025, 8:00 a.m.
- Construction work between Nuremberg, Regensburg, and Passau from February 6, 2025, to December 15, 2026. During this period, there will be various diversions with different effects. Trains will only be able to run with 20 carriages on the diversion via Salzburg and with 18 waggons on the diversion via Plattling/Landshut.
